    Just got back from a very short yet successful hunt with my 8 year old. We killed a BB and while he was extremely excited there's something not quite right about this deer. It seemed healthy walking around but when we got to it I noticed his back side is completely matted with crap. Really not sure what to do with this deer, don't want to waste it but also hate to feed it to my kids if there is some illness causing this. Please take a look at the pic and tell me if you've seen this before and if you know what would cause it.[​IMG]

    We have calves that do that from time to time. It's usually a combination of a loose stool caused by diet and laziness when lifting the tail. It really isn't anything to worry about from a diseased meat standpoint. I share this because I've found that cattle and deer share a lot of common behaviors.
